POTATOES AND ONIONS

Provided by Rachael Ray :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5



Potatoes and Onions image

Steps:

  • Heat a 10-inch heavy skillet over medium high heat.
  • Slice potatoes and onions very thin. Salt potatoes and onions. Add oil and butter to the pan. When the butter foams, add potatoes and onions to the skillet.
  • Place a dinner plate on top of potatoes and weight it with any heavy object: a sack of flour, heavy canned goods, etc. Let the potatoes and onions crust, 2 to 3 minutes, then turn, replace weights, and let them crust again. Keep turning the potatoes and onions over for about 20 minutes, until they are evenly golden and crusted.

1 1/2 pounds (about 3 potatoes) round, white thin skinned potatoes
1 large sweet onion
Coarse salt
1 tablespoon vegetable oil, 1 turn of the pan
2 tablespoons butter

GRILLED RED POTATOES AND ONIONS

Provided by Anne Burrell

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7



Grilled Red Potatoes and Onions image

Steps:

  • Preheat the grill and brush with a metal grill brush to loosen any crud and soot. After the grill has been brushed, run an oiled towel over the grill to pick up any loosened crud.
  • In a large bowl, toss the potatoes and onions together with the rosemary, garlic, crushed red pepper, salt, to taste, and a little olive oil. Try to keep the onions together in rounds, they will fall apart while grilling but try and keep them together as long as possible; it just makes things easier.
  • Arrange the potatoes and onions on the preheated grill. Once the potatoes have developed lovely grill marks, rotate them a quarter turn to create a lovely crosshatch pattern, (dont worry about the onions, they fall apart and you wont see the marks). Turn the potatoes over and repeat the process, turn the onions over to cook the other side as well. Cook the potatoes and onions until they are soft all the way through, about 8 to 10 minutes on each side.
  • Remove from the grill and serve hot or at room temperature.
  • Who knew you could grill a potato!

4 large red-skinned potatoes, scrubbed and cut into 1/2-inch rounds
1 red onion, peeled and cut into 1/2-inch rounds
1 sprig rosemary, leaves finely chopped
2 cloves garlic, smashed
Pinch crushed red pepper flakes
Kosher salt
Extra-virgin olive oil

GOLDEN POTATOES & ONIONS

This is a brilliant way to use up leftover potatoes, perfect with roast chicken

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Dinner, Side dish

Time 50m

Number Of Ingredients 7



Golden potatoes & onions image

Steps:

  • Heat the butter in a shallow pan and cook the onions with the thyme and bay for 20 mins until very soft, then turn up the heat to medium and cook for 5 mins more until sticky and golden.
  • Add the olive oil to the pan, scatter in the potatoes and fry for about 10 mins until golden. They won't crisp because of the onions but you want them soft around the edges; add more oil to the pan if necessary. About 30 secs before serving toss through the parsley and season.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 238 calories, Fat 9 grams fat, SaturatedFat 3 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 37 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 9 grams sugar, Fiber 4 grams fiber, Protein 4 grams protein, Sodium 0.17 milligram of sodium

25g butter
4 onions , halved and finely sliced
few sprigs thyme
4 bay leaves
2 tbsp olive oil
600g cooked new potatoes , cooled and thickly sliced
large handful flat-leaf parsley leaves, chopped finely, but not pummelled
